Haaltert is a municipality located in the Belgian province of East Flanders. The municipality comprises the towns of Denderhoutem, Haaltert proper, Heldergem and Kerksken. On January 1st, 2004 Haaltert had a total population of 17,104 (8,448 males and 8,656 females). The total area is 30.30 km² which gives a population density of 564.48 inhabitants per km².
